Climate Risk Assessment for Myrtle Creek, NSW
Myrtle Creek faces increasing risks from flooding, bushfires, and heatwaves due to climate change. Residents should prepare for more frequent extreme weather events. The suburb is not exposed to coastal risks.

Learn moreAbout Myrtle Creek's Climate Risk Profile
Myrtle Creek, NSW, is projected to experience a range of climate change impacts over the coming decades. Increased rainfall intensity is expected to elevate flood risk, particularly in low-lying areas and near waterways. Residents should stay informed about flood warnings and take necessary precautions.
Bushfire risk is also anticipated to rise due to hotter, drier conditions. The surrounding vegetation makes the area susceptible to bushfires, and proactive measures are essential to protect properties and lives. Regular maintenance, clearing of vegetation, and having a bushfire survival plan are crucial.
Heatwaves are expected to become more frequent and intense, posing health risks to vulnerable populations, including the elderly and those with chronic illnesses. Staying hydrated, seeking cool environments, and checking on neighbors during heatwaves are important strategies.
While Myrtle Creek is not directly exposed to coastal hazards, the broader impacts of climate change, such as disruptions to supply chains and increased demand on emergency services, may still affect the community. Preparing for these indirect impacts is also important.
Overall, Myrtle Creek needs to focus on adaptation measures to mitigate the impacts of climate change and build resilience within the community. This includes investing in infrastructure improvements, promoting community awareness, and supporting vulnerable residents.
